A Fundamental Failure Of The FAA

When the NTSB finished its investigation of the September 7, 2015, Beech A36 Bonanza crash near Kernersville, North Carolina, in which the pilot and both passengers were killed, it was just six days after the agency had released an alarming Safety Recommendation Report. The subject of the report was "Emergency Training for Air Traffic Controllers." It demonstrated that you can't always count on FAA air traffic controllers to have the training and skill to help bail you out of trouble if you ever need to ask. The NTSB highlighted five general aviation accidents in which the controllers didn't provide effective emergency assistance to pilots and sometimes made bad situations worse. The Kernersville accident turned out to be yet another accident with inadequate controller training as a factor.
